Job Description

Crescent City Schools is seeking a fulltime 10month) Special Education Teacher experienced in working with students with autism spectrum disorder (ASD) and other related disabilities to provide an individualized supportive learning environment. This role involves adapting lesson plans implementing evidencebased instructional strategies and working closely with other educators specialists and families to meet the unique needs of each student. The Constellations Programs special education teacher will report to the Director of The Constellations Program.

Our Special Education Teachers impact students lives by:

  • Developing and implementing individualized education programs (IEPs) for students with exceptionalities in collaboration with other team members.
  • Creating and modifying lesson plans to accommodate the learning needs of students including social communication and behavioral goals.
  • Providing direct instruction in academic subjects such as math reading and writing using specialized techniques tailored to the students learning styles.
  • Using visual aids assistive technology sensory tools and other strategies to engage students and support learning.
  • Providing individualized support for students who exhibit challenging behaviors using behavior modification techniques and data tracking.
  • Monitoring and documenting students progress in social emotional and behavioral development.
  • Working closely with parents speechlanguage pathologists occupational therapists counselors and other specialists to ensure the holistic development of students.
  • Participating in multidisciplinary team meetings and IEP meetings to develop and review students plans and progress.
  • Using formal and informal assessments to measure student progress toward IEP goals and adjusting instructional strategies based on assessment results to ensure continuous student improvement.
  • Maintaining a structured organized and supportive classroom environment with clearly established routines and expectations to reduce anxiety and promote a safe learning space for students with ASD.
  • Attending training workshops and professional development opportunities to stay current with best practices in autism intellectual disabilities and special education.

About Crescent City Schools

Crescent City Schools is a nonprofit Charter Management Organization whose mission is to support and develop openenrollment charter schools that raise student achievement and prepare students for college. Crescent City Schools currently operates three PreK8th grade openenrollment charter schools: Harriet Tubman and Dorothy Height Charter Schools on the West Bank and Mildred Osborne Charter School in the Kenilworth neighborhood. Our organization creates lifechanging educational experiences for students and through this work transforms a city.

About The Constellations Program

The Constellations Program is a preK through 4th grade school setting for students with lowincidence disabilities. At Constellations we prepare students to achieve their highest independent level of functioning. The Constellations Program will support students in meeting their functional skill needs as well as the academic skills aligned to the LEAP Connect. While this program is geared primarily towards students with Autism it is open to other students with limited to no verbal skills intellectual impairments and similar exceptionalities.
